Transparency in political finance disclosures? 

Should political finance data be digital? A new report from the International Institute for Democracy and Electoral Assistance (International IDEA) advocates for machine-readable disclosure of political party campaign expenditure in Albania, arguing that strengthening digital disclosure of political party finances would underpin essential democratic transparency.

India explores possibilities for digital municipal disclosures

In a talk at last week’s XBRL Asia Round Table in Mumbai, Srikanth Viswanathan, the CEO of the Janaagraha Centre for Citizenship and Democracy, outlined the vital role that data about municipalities plays in the next steps for key infrastructure development in India.

Implementing XBRL in Georgia: a case study

CoreFiling has published an interesting case study giving us a look into XBRL adoption in a new country, with a data modernisation project run by the National Bank of Georgia.
